com.alibaba.dubbo.rpc.RpcException:Forbid consumer192.168.85.1 access service com.sharearn.dubbo.romote.TestService from registry 127.0.0.1:2181 use dubbo version 2.5.3, Please check registry access list (whitelist/blacklist):
出现这个问题的原因是:全包名不匹配:
出现这个问题:首先去仔细检查一下配置文件中的,消费端和提供端能否匹配.
provider.xml

consumer.xml

接口引用id和全类名必须一致
另外无法调用服务可能的原因:提供服务的端口可能被占,修改端口:
providerPort=30882
providerPort_device=20882

2、注册中心防火墙没开启端口(开启指定端口或关闭防火墙)
本文详细解析了在使用Dubbo框架进行服务调用时遇到的常见问题,包括全包名不匹配导致的调用失败,以及由于注册中心防火墙设置不当引发的服务不可达现象。文章提供了具体的解决方案,如检查配置文件中的接口引用ID和全类名一致性,调整服务端口,以及开启或配置注册中心的防火墙。

977

被折叠的 条评论
为什么被折叠?



